Abstract
We tested the hypothesis that supplementation of nicotinamide mononucleotide ( NMN), a key NAD+ intermediate, increases arterial SIRT1 activity and reverses age-associated arterial dysfunction and oxidative stress. Old control mice ( OC) had impaired carotid artery endothelium-dependent dilation ( EDD) (60 ± 5% vs. 84 ± 2%), a measure of endothelial function, and nitric oxide ( NO)-mediated EDD (37 ± 4% vs. 66 ± 6%), compared with young mice ( YC).
